ECHO Power Equipment (Canada) is a well-established, premier supplier in the outdoor power equipment industry in Canada.We are currently seeking a talented sales professional, dedicated to providing service excellence and support to our dealers in the role of:
Bilingual Inside Sales Supervisor (French/English)
The Bilingual Inside Sales Supervisor will take an active role as a Leader in Sales and Customer Service and provide training, coaching and direction to the Customer Service team to deliver _
VIP service_ to our dealers across Canada.
Specifically Accountable for Customer Service Functions:
- Lead the customer service team to ensure customer service exceeds beyond the expectations of our customers.
- Ensuring orders are processed in the system in a timely and accurate manner (i.e. correct pricing, terms, tracing shipments)
- Responding promptly to customer service and sales order inquiries.
- Build lasting customer relations that result in creating the best solutions for their needs.
- Route qualified opportunities to the appropriate sales territory managers for further development and closure.
- Answer the incoming calls to the customer service department in a courteous and knowledgeable manner, further developing a thorough understanding of our customers' needs and requirements.
- Special projects and assignments as required.
Inside Sales Supervisor Functions:
- Source new sales opportunities through a newly develop outbound sales program.
- Responsible for driving sales through enhanced customer experience and ensuring our brand promise is clearly conveyed to our customers.
- Working with various departments, responsible for ensuring the online store content and product offering is current and updated daily.
- Development and maintenance of online store
- Work closely with Sales & Marketing Managers to develop yearly booking programs and in season sales programs.
Leadership functions:
- Orientation, training, coaching and mentoring of staff including but not limited to sales, product knowledge, policies and procedures and computer system.
- Daily assignment, scheduling and monitoring of duties.
- Work in coordination with the National Sales Manager for discipline measures, goal assignment, additional external training, and performance reviews.
Key Qualifications:
- Community college diploma in a relevant discipline or equivalent work experience.
- Prior Supervisory experience
- Demonstrated selfstarter with strong multitasking and time management ability.
- A willingness to show positive leadership, to provide guidance and coaching and to delegate and monitor meaningful tasks to your staff while creating team spirit.
- Advanced level in Excel skills preferred.
- Excellent communication skills with ability to work in cross functional teams.
- Strong leadership skills being able to initiate change and be highly adaptive.
- Selfmotivated, passionate and high energy level with a sense of urgency.
- Demonstrated customer service skills.
- Strong systematic thinking skills a must
- Efficient and effective problemsolving skills.
- Demonstrate commitment to excellence and lifelong learning.
- Experience, knowledge and/or interest in the outdoor power equipment industry (an asset).
- Bilingual in French and English a requirement
